50 BJP CANDIDATES FILE NOMINATIONS IN MLA JAKHAR’S PRESENCE

Abohar. For the Municipal Corporation elections, the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) candidates today filed the nomination papers, before SDM Ravinder Singh Arora, for all the 50 wards, under the leadership of MLA Sandeep Jakhar.

On the occasion, MLA Jakhar said that the pace of the city’s development has been hindered in recent times due to political animosity. “Our priority is to make Abohar the cleanest and most beautiful city in Punjab. We have fielded candidates in every ward who are accountable to the public.” Clarifying the main agenda of the election campaign, he added that the BJP’s objective is to provide a corruption-free administration in the city, ensure the provision of clean drinking water, and restart stalled development projects on a war footing.

The enthusiastic crowd of workers during the nominations infused the atmosphere with an electoral fervor, raising slogans of ‘Bharat Mata Ki Jai’ and ‘Sandeep Jakhar Zindabad.’ By filing nominations in all 50 wards, the BJP has sent a clear message that it is contesting this election with utmost seriousness and aggression.

Today’s developments have certainly created a stir within the opposition camp. Present on this occasion alongside him were Manjit Singh Rai (the BJP’s in-charge for the Abohar MC elections), senior leader Dhanpat Siyag, Vandana Sangwal, and others
